    i am 5’10” and ride a 16″, it feels stretched still at the TT but not too much, i have an 80mm stem. mine is a 456 if that helps.
    its just the right size for me as i prefer smaller frames for playing on.

    I ride a 18″ Inbred Summer season. TBH it feels alittle on the short side (I’m 6ft2 using a 90mm stem). 20″ with 70mm stem would be better for me.

    5’8″ and ride a 16″. I’ve also had an 18″ in the past which was fine too but I prefer the slightly more chuckable smaller frame. As they are quite long in the top tube you can get away with a relatively small frame.
